Woman Who Abducted Tenant’s Children Arrested In Abia

A 35-year-old female in Asaba, Delta State, identified as Ifeoma Abonyi, has been arrested by men of the Abia State Police Command for the abduction of her neighbour’s children in the Ubakala Street, Ossai Road, Umuahia, Abia State, News About Nigeria reports.

Her arrest was disclosed by the state Police Public Relations Officer, ASP Maureen Chinaka, in a statement issued on behalf of the state Commissioner of Police, Kenechukwu Onwumelie.

According to the statement, Mrs. Ifeanyi Ibe, on the 16th of December, reported the abduction of her children and her neighbours’ by an unidentified tenant.

It was noted that the Abia State Police Command, upon receiving the report, commenced thorough investigations into the matter.

Chinaka also revealed that the suspect had been successfully and positively identified as the tenant responsible for the abduction of the four children.

She confirmed that two out of the four children who were abducted on 16th of December were rescued on 22nd of December 2023, adding that two more children were rescued on Sunday, the 24th of December.

She, however, noted that the rescue mission was possible due to the robust technical intelligence support from the DSS in Abia State.

Recall that the tenants raised an alarm last Saturday when they discovered that their new neighbour, who had only just moved in three days earlier, had abducted four of their children.

The tenants who were all women and traders in Umuahia, were Madam Ngozi Kingsley, Madam Ifeanyi Uduma, and Madam Blessing Obasi, all coming from Ebonyi state.
